#1. Shrib

Shrib

It lets you take your notes and not have to worry about losing them. It automatically backs up your notes to the cloud as you type. You are however required to keep using the notepad from time to time. This is mainly because, after 3 months of inactivity, your notes will be deleted. With this, you are also able to create and name a new note as you go. All you do is go to the URL and write the name. E.g “shrib.com/groceries”. Once you have your custom link, you can get to your note and edit it from any device. It also gives you the ability to edit your text as desired and publish your note as a webpage.

#4. JustNotepad

Just Notepad

With a clean interface, this notepad can autosave all your notes as draft copies. It offers draft management which means you can access any of your drafts when you want. If you need to create another draft then all you do is click on “+New”. The best part is that when you click on new, it opens the notepad on a different web browser tab. It gives you the option to either delete all drafts or delete the current text. This is a good feature especially when you’re done and need all your notes scrubbed off. One of the best features if the character and word counter. For most notepads, this is not included. This is a very good addition especially when you need to reach a certain amount of words. It becomes easier to keep track.


#5. aNotepad

aNotepad

Enabling Rich-Text editor is an option on this notepad which means customizing your text is possible. It also allows you to create multiple folders, share and also download your notes in different formats. With this, you get two options either use the anonymous account which doesn’t require any login or use the free registered account. With the anonymous account, your notes are saved to your browser. This means you will get access and edit them provided you do not clear your browser cookies. However, when it comes to the registered account, your notes will be saved privately and to the cloud which means you don’t have to worry about losing them.

#10. Protected Text

Protected Notes

This notepad ensures that all your notes are encrypted and completely safe. This means only you will have access to your notes. Access to your notes is assured especially since they have an android app. With this, you can sync and backup notes to make accessing them on a different device easier. To be safe you can also lock/unlock the notes to ensure no one else reads them. The best part is that it also works offline which means you wouldn’t lose your data even if you’re not connected to the internet.

Edit Pad

It is a simple notepad with the option to download and save all the notes you are working on. You should be keen to download all your notes because it doesn’t save notes online. To start working on a new note all you do is click on “New window” which will open the notepad to a new tab. Edit pad also has word and character count which makes it easier to track your progress. It also gives you the option of opening the editor as a pop up which brings a small screen of the notepad to your left-hand side.
